Thermal Paste — Does Brand Matter and How to Apply It Correctly

The difference between a good thermal paste and a great one is 2 to 4 degrees Celsius. The difference between correctly and incorrectly applied good paste is 10 to 15 degrees. Master the technique first. Thermal Grizzly Kryonaut leads in peak conductivity at 12.5 W/mK. Arctic MX-6 carries an 8-year performance guarantee and is better for sustained high-load systems.
